Why Reset Your Browser?

Browsers today are smarter than ever before. They tend to store most information viz Browsing history, Cookies, Passwords, Auto-fill, etc. in the form of cache. Even though, this helps in loading webpages quicker but, this saved data takes up a lot of space. Over time, as a web browser keeps saving more information, the speedy functioning of your smartphone decreases. In such scenarios, you need to reset your browser. It will restore your browser to its default settings and will delete cache storage data. Moreover, as the data on Google Chrome is linked with your Google account, important information like Bookmarks is saved. Hence, it ensures that your workflow is not hindered in any way.

Method 2: Reset Google Chrome via Chrome App

Apart from the aforementioned method, you can clear the cache storage in Chrome from within the app itself.

6. Information regarding your browsing activity will be displayed i.e. number of sites you visited, cookies that have been stored, and cache data that has been collected over time. Adjust the preferences in this section and select the data you want to delete and the data you want to retain.
